#include <fcntl.h>
#include <poll.h>
#include <stdint.h>
#include <stdlib.h>
#include <unistd.h>
#include <linux/sync_file.h>
#include <sys/ioctl.h>
#include "sw_sync.h"
#ifndef SW_SYNC_IOC_INC
struct sw_sync_create_fence_data {
__u32 value;
char name[32];
__s32 fence;
};
#define SW_SYNC_IOC_MAGIC 'W'
#define SW_SYNC_IOC_CREATE_FENCE _IOWR(SW_SYNC_IOC_MAGIC, 0,\
struct sw_sync_create_fence_data)
#define SW_SYNC_IOC_INC _IOW(SW_SYNC_IOC_MAGIC, 1, __u32)
#endif
#define DEVFS_SW_SYNC "/dev/sw_sync"
#define DEBUGFS_SW_SYNC "/sys/kernel/debug/sync/sw_sync"
bool sw_sync_is_supported(void)
{
if (access(DEVFS_SW_SYNC, R_OK | W_OK) != -1) {
return true;
} else if (access(DEBUGFS_SW_SYNC, R_OK | W_OK) != -1 ) {
return true;
}
return false;
}
int sw_sync_timeline_create(void)
{
int fd = open(DEVFS_SW_SYNC, O_RDWR);
if (fd < 0)
fd = open(DEBUGFS_SW_SYNC, O_RDWR);
return fd;
}
void sw_sync_timeline_destroy(int fd)
{
close(fd);
}
void sw_sync_fence_destroy(int fd)
{
close(fd);
}
int sw_sync_fence_create(int fd, int32_t seqno)
{
struct sw_sync_create_fence_data data = {};
data.value = seqno;
if (fd < 0)
return -1;
ioctl(fd, SW_SYNC_IOC_CREATE_FENCE, &data);
return data.fence;
}
void sw_sync_timeline_inc(int fd, uint32_t count)
{
uint32_t arg = count;
if (fd == 0 || fd == -1)
return;
ioctl(fd, SW_SYNC_IOC_INC, &arg);
}
